服务器性能大揭秘:为何它远超普通电脑,成为企业数据处理的利器?

admin3天前服务器技巧4

服务器性能与普通电脑性能的比较可以从多个维度进行详细分析包括硬件配置、处理能力、稳定性、扩展性、网络性能以及应用场景等。以下是对这些方面的详细说明,并结合案例进行阐述。

1. 硬件配置

务器的硬件配置通常比普通电脑更为强大专业化。服务器通常配备多核处理器、大容量内存、高速存储设备(如SSD或NVMe)以及冗余电源等。这些硬件配置使得服务器能够处理更复杂的任务和更高的并发请求

服务器性能大揭秘:为何它远超普通电脑,成为企业数据处理的利器?

案例:例如,一台企业级服务器可能配备双路Intel Xeon处理器,每个处理器有24个核心,总共48个核心,而普通电脑通常只有4到8个核心。这种多核配置使得服务器能够同时处理多个任务,而不会出现性能瓶颈。

2. 处理能力

服务器的处理能力远超普通电脑,尤其是在处理大量数据和复杂计算任务时。服务器通常采用多线程技术,能够同时处理多个线程,从而提高整体处理效率

案例:在云计算环境中,一台服务器可能需要同时处理数千个用户的请求,而普通电脑在处理类似任务时可能会迅速达到性能极限。例如,亚马逊AWS的EC2实例可以轻松处理数百万个并发请求,而普通电脑在处理数百个并发请求时就会变得非常缓慢。

3. 稳定性

服务器的稳定性是其最重要的特性之一。服务器通常采用冗余设计,如冗余电源、冗余硬盘(RAID配置)和冗余网络接口,以确保在硬件故障时仍能正常运行

案例:在金融行业,服务器的稳定性至关重要。例如,一家银行的交易系统服务器必须24/7不间断运行,任何宕机都可能导致巨大的经济损失。因此,这些服务器通常配备冗余电源和RAID配置,以确保在硬件故障时仍能继续运行。

4. 扩展性

服务器的扩展性远优于普通电脑。服务器通常支持更多的内存插槽、更多的硬盘插槽以及更多的PCIe插槽,以便在未来需要时进行硬件升级

案例:在数据中心,服务器的扩展性非常重要。例如,谷歌的数据中心服务器可以根据需要增加内存和存储容量,以应对不断增长的数据处理需求。而普通电脑的扩展性有限,通常只能增加有限的内存和存储容量。

5. 网络性能

服务器的网络性能通常比普通电脑更强。服务器通常配备多个千兆或万兆网络接口,以支持高带宽和低延迟的网络通信

案例:在视频流媒体服务中,服务器的网络性能至关重要。例如,Netflix的服务器需要同时向数百万用户传输高清视频流,因此这些服务器通常配备多个万兆网络接口,以确保高带宽和低延迟的网络通信。

6. 应用场景

服务器的应用场景通常比普通电脑更为广泛和复杂。服务器可以用于Web托管数据库管理、云计算、大数据分析人工智能多种应用场景。

案例:在人工智能领域,服务器的应用非常广泛。例如,谷歌的TensorFlow服务器需要处理大量的机器学习任务,这些任务通常需要强大的计算能力和大容量内存。而普通电脑在处理类似任务时可能会迅速达到性能极限。

总结

综上所述,服务器在硬件配置、处理能力、稳定性、扩展性、网络性能以及应用场景等方面都远超普通电脑。服务器能够处理更复杂的任务和更高的并发请求,适用于各种高要求的应用场景。

相关文章

java性能权威指南

java性能权威指南

《Java性能权威指南》是一本专注于Java应用程序性能优化的书籍,旨在帮助Java开发人员了解和解决性能问题,提高他们的应用程序的性能。以下是该书的详细介绍:本文文章目录1. 性能基础知识:2. J...

性能最好的台式服务器

性能最好的台式服务器

台式服务器的性能取决于您的需求和预算。以下是一些因素,您需要考虑它们以选择性能最好的台式服务器:本文文章目录1. 处理器(CPU)2. 内存(RAM)3. 存储4. 网络5. 显卡(可选)6. 散热7...

服务器性能有哪三大指标

服务器性能有哪三大指标

服务器性能通常可以用多个指标来衡量,这些指标可以帮助评估服务器的性能和适用性。以下是三大常用的服务器性能指标,以及它们的详细介绍:本文文章目录1. 处理器性能(CPU)2. 内存性能(RAM)3. 存...

小型机与服务器:性能、成本与应用场景的全面对比,助你选择最佳IT基础设施

小型机与服务器:性能、成本与应用场景的全面对比,助你选择最佳IT基础设施

小型机和服务器的区别可以从多个维度进行详细分析,包括硬件架构、性能、应用场景、成本、扩展性、操作系统、可靠性和维护等方面。以下是对这些方面的详细说明,并结合案例进行阐述。 1. 硬件架构 小型机:小型...

java jni性能

java jni性能

JNI(Java Native Interface)是Java提供的一种机制,允许Java应用程序调用本地(Native)代码,也允许本地代码调用Java方法。JNI通常用于以下几种情况:本文文章目录...

编程语言性能

编程语言性能

编程语言的性能指的是在特定任务或应用程序中,该语言执行代码的效率和速度。性能取决于多个因素,包括执行速度、内存使用、并发处理能力、编译速度、运行时优化等。下面详细介绍影响编程语言性能的主要因素以及一些...